Making Therapy Affordable in Franklin County
The Supporting Access and Assistance Program (SAAP) provides funding for psychotherapy services to eligible working insured individuals in Franklin County, Maine. Our commitment is to sustain mental health support by reimbursing therapy costs, making professional care both accessible and affordable through a trusted, streamlined process.

Reimbursement Model
The program utilizes a reimbursement model to offset the cost of therapy sessions. After clients pay their provider at the time of service, SAAP provides reimbursement for the out-of-pocket expense to ensure that mental health care remains financially sustainable.
Eligibility Criteria
This program is specifically for the "working insured"—individuals whose income is above the threshold for state assistance but who still face the high cost of professional mental health care. We provide a solution for those who are ineligible for government aid, ensuring that essential services remain a manageable expense for people in our community.


Coverage Area
Services are available exclusively to working insured individuals residing in Franklin County, Maine.
Confidential and Professional
Your privacy is our priority. We don’t partner with specific therapists or tell you who to see. You choose the provider that’s right for you, and we handle the funding.
